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The objective of the present study was to evaluate the effectiveness of surgical esthetic crown lengthening using digitally assisted 3D printed surgical stents in management of excessive gingival display due to altered passive eruption.

Detailed Description

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.

The objective of the present study was to evaluate the effectiveness of surgical esthetic crown lengthening using digitally assisted 3D printed surgical stents in management of excessive gingival display due to altered passive eruption.

Primary objectives:

Wound healing Score: the clinical features of periodontal wound healing were measured according to Hagenaars et al using the following parameters: swelling of the soft tissue , color of the gingiva, probing pocket depth, bleeding index, plaque index, clinical attachment level. These signs were assessed at 1 week, 3 months and 6 months post-operative.

Operating time: the time needed to complete each procedure was calculated in minutes by using a stopwatch from the time of the first incision till the completion of bone removal.

Secondary objectives:

Patient satisfaction: was assessed using visual analogue scale at 24 hours, 7 days and 14 days post operatively. (Zero is for minimum pain and ten is for maximum pain).

Gingival margin stability: The position of gingival margin in relation to a reference point was evaluated immediately after surgery, 3 months and 6 months healing period .

Study Groups

Review each arm or cohort in the study, along with the interventions and objectives associated with them.

Test Group

Eight patients indicated for ECL were treated using digitally assisted crown lengthening utilizing 3D printed surgical stents.

Control Group

Eight patients indicated for ECL were managed by conventional crown lengthening.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

1. Males and females within age range of 20-40 years.
2. Systemic (medically) free individuals.
3. Excessive gingival display in the esthetic zone (more than 3mm of gingival display at full smiling)
4. Patients with good oral hygiene.

Exclusion Criteria

1. Smokers (15)
2. Teeth with compromised periodontium.
3. Pregnant and lactating females.
4. The vulnerable group: patients with mental or physical disabilities.
5. Patients with parafunctional habits.
6. Medications that affect periodontal wound healing.
7. Periodontal surgery in the esthetic zone in the past 6 months.
